To set up your Epson ES-1000C, first unpack the scanner and connect it to your computer using the provided USB cable. Install the necessary drivers and software from the Epson website.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the installation process.
Ensure that the power cable is securely connected to both the scanner and a working power outlet. Check if the power button is pressed. If the scanner still does not turn on, try using a different power outlet or cable.
To improve scan quality, ensure that the scanner glass is clean and free of smudges. Use the software settings to select a higher resolution or adjust the color settings. Ensure that the document is aligned properly before scanning.
Slow scanning can be caused by high-resolution settings or a large document size. Try reducing the resolution or splitting the document into smaller parts. Ensure that your computer meets the recommended system requirements for the scanner.
Regular maintenance includes cleaning the scanner glass and rollers with a soft, lint-free cloth. Avoid using harsh chemicals. Check for firmware updates periodically to ensure optimal performance.
First, turn off the scanner and unplug it. Gently remove any jammed paper by pulling it in the direction of the paper path. Check for and remove any small paper fragments. Reconnect and turn on the scanner to resume scanning.
